Transaction 01fb89f41df52cf7908916025841f967aeb7882edf783df6fed67c819dfbee22

8 Input
1 Outputs
  • 01fb89f41df52cf7908916025841f967aeb7882edf783df6fed67c819dfbee22:0
  • value  3055887
    address  3QvDte1ypeQu22sYxwgzYEH272XLJGqHdv